Phase Three Brewing Officially Opens Their Taproom

In spring of 2019, award-winning brewer Shaun Berns launched his third act, Phase Three Brewing, along with his wife Brittany and friend Evan Morris. 

Known for his time spent working at RAM Restaurant & Brewery and More Brewing, Shaun was ready for the next phase—and has seen loads of success along the way. Phase Three has quickly risen through the ranks and become Chicagoland’s darling, known and loved for their hazy IPAs and imperial stouts.

After spending some time contract brewing at Lake Zurich Brewing Company, Phase Three took over the space, and has since used the extra room to brew an array of different styles like West Coast IPAs, pilsners and fruited sours. These days, their beer cans barely make it to store shelves before getting scooped up by fans across Chicagoland.

What’s more, this summer, the Phase Three crew began hosting guests in their outdoor beer garden while work began on their taproom. And now, they’ve opened their doors officially, with plans to expand their barrel and cooler space even further.

Inside the taproom, a beautiful white marble bar with gold accents complements the forest green paint and their notable hummingbird logo, designed by Brittany, who also designs their can art.
